As remote work becomes the global norm, scheduling meetings across time zones is a common challenge. Miscommunication and scheduling conflicts can be avoided with the right tools and practices.

1. Understand Participants' Time Zones

Start by mapping everyone's location and time zone. Use tools like useChrono to quickly visualize overlapping working hours.

2. Leverage a Time Zone Converter

Forget manual calculations. Tools like useChrono's Time Zone Converter simplify this process and ensure accurate scheduling.

3. Clearly Communicate Time Zones

Always specify the time zone in meeting invites. Tools like Google Calendar or useChrono can automatically adjust time zones for all participants.

4. Optimize for Overlap

Rotate inconvenient meeting times fairly if your team spans multiple time zones. For distributed teams, focus on shared working hours to avoid burnout.

5. Automate Calendar Integration

Sync scheduling tools with Google or Outlook to send smart invites. Platforms like useChrono offer seamless calendar integration.
